+#define KBDLED "/sys/class/leds/samsung::kbd_backlight/brightness"
+#define MIN 0
+#define MAX 4
+
+#include <stdlib.h>
+#include <stdio.h>
+#include <string.h>
+#include <sys/fcntl.h>
+
+int get_current() {
+ int fd;
+ char buf[8];
+ ssize_t numread;
+
+ int value;
+ char *endp;
+
+ fd = open(KBDLED, O_RDONLY);
+ if (fd < 0) { perror("Unable to open "KBDLED); return -1; }
+
+ numread = read(fd, buf, sizeof(buf) - 1);
+ if (numread < 1) {
+ close(fd);
+ return -1;
+ }
+ close(fd);
+
+ buf[numread] = '\0';
+
+ value = strtol(buf, &endp, 0);
+ if (*endp == 0 || value < MIN || value > MAX) return -1;
+
+ return value;
+}
+
+int main(int argc, char **argv) {
+ int fd;
+ char *endp;
+ int val = get_current();
+ char buf[8];
+
+ if (val == -1) {
+ fprintf(stderr, "Error reading from %s\n", KBDLED);
+ return 1;
+ }
+
+ // Check args
+ if (argc < 2) { printf("Current setting: %d\n", val); return 0; };
+
+ if (strncmp(argv[1], "-h", 2) == 0) {
+ fprintf(stderr, "Usage: %s [up|down|<0-8>]\n", argv[0]);
+ fprintf(stderr, " up: increase brightness\n");
+ fprintf(stderr, " down: decrease brightness\n");
+ fprintf(stderr, " <0-8>: set explicit brigtness\n");
+ return 1;
+ } else if (strncmp(argv[1], "up", 2) == 0) {
+ if (val < MAX) {
+ val++;
+ } else {
+ fprintf(stderr, "Brightness at max\n");
+ return 1;
+ }
+ } else if (strncmp(argv[1], "down", 4) == 0) {
+ if (val > MIN) {
+ val--;
+ } else {
+ fprintf(stderr, "Brightness at min\n");
+ return 1;
+ }
+ } else {
+ val = strtol(argv[1], &endp, 0);
+ if (*endp != 0) { fprintf(stderr, "Error: supplied brightness not an integer\n"); return 1; };
+ if (val < MIN || val > MAX) { fprintf(stderr, "Error: brightness must be in range 0-8\n"); return 1; };
+ }
+
+ // Create string to write
+ sprintf(buf, "%d", val);
+
+ // Open sysfs file
+ fd = open(KBDLED, O_WRONLY);
+ if (fd < 0) { perror("Unable to open "KBDLED); return 1; }
+
+ // Write the argument
+ write(fd, buf, strlen(buf));
+
+ // Clean up
+ close(fd);
+
+ return 0;
+}
